Local Rec Centres Receive Provincial Funding

It will benefit Embro Zorra Community Centre, the Thamesford District Recreation Centre and the Tillsonburg Community Centre.

ZORRA/TILLSONBURG - The Ford Government is investing almost $500,000 to improve three indoor recreation facilities in Oxford.

Zorra Township will be getting a cheque for $259,667 to upgrade the refrigeration and lighting at the Embro Zorra Community Centre and the Thamesford District Recreation Centre

Tillsonburg is also getting $238,625 to replace the roof covering the indoor pool at the community centre.

Oxford MPP Ernie Hardeman is happy to share this news with his constituents.

"Investing in local recreation facilities is an investment in the health and well-being of our communities. I’m proud that our government is providing nearly $500,000 to support upgrades in Oxford. These improvements will ensure that families, youth, and seniors have safe, modern spaces to stay active and connected."

The money is coming from the province's $200-million Community Sport and Recreation Infrastructure Fund.
